Uttarakhand CM Dhami Launches Development Projects Worth ₹550 Crore in Haridwar

Uttarakhand Chief Minister Pushkar Singh Dhami organized a "Vikas Sankalp Parv" (Development Resolution Festival) in Haridwar to mark the completion of four years of his tenure. During the event, he gifted the people of the state 107 development projects worth 550 crore rupees.

Haridwar: Uttarakhand Chief Minister Pushkar Singh Dhami organized the Vikas Sankalp Parv in Haridwar to celebrate the completion of four years of his tenure as the Chief Minister of the state, and on this occasion, he offered the people of the state projects worth 550 crore rupees. In a grand ceremony held at the Rishikul Maidan, Dhami inaugurated and laid the foundation stone of 107 development projects, which included the inauguration of 100 schemes worth 281 crore rupees and the laying of the foundation stone for 7 new schemes worth 269 crore rupees.

Chief Minister Dhami said on this occasion that development is not an option for him, but a resolution. He clearly stated that since he was given the responsibility of the state four years ago, his aim has been to move Devbhoomi forward in every field.

Inauguration of River Festival, Promoting Religious Tourism in Haridwar

On this occasion, Dhami also inaugurated the River Festival in Haridwar. He offered prayers and gave the message of conservation and cleanliness of the state's rivers. The Chief Minister said that through the River Festival, public participation will be increased for the cleaning and rejuvenation of rivers, so that future generations can get clean and vibrant water sources.

Dhami said that Haridwar is extremely important from a religious and cultural point of view, and by prioritizing development works here, religious tourism will also be promoted.

Expressing Gratitude to PM Modi, Enumerating Achievements of 4 Years

On the completion of 4 years of his tenure, Chief Minister Pushkar Singh Dhami expressed his gratitude to Prime Minister Narendra Modi, saying, "With the guidance of the respected Prime Minister, these four years have been dedicated to efforts to include Devbhoomi in the best states of the country. The trust with which the people of the state have supported me is my source of inspiration."

Dhami mentioned steps like the Uniform Civil Code, the strict anti-copying law, the anti-conversion law, and the anti-riot law, and said that the government has taken strict decisions to maintain law and order and social harmony.

Strictness on Corruption, Over 23,000 Jobs for Youth

CM Dhami said that the government has adopted a policy of zero tolerance against corruption. Platforms like CM Helpline 1905 and Vigilance App 1064 gave the public the opportunity to make direct complaints, and corrupt officials were sent behind bars. He said that more than 23,000 youths were given government jobs through transparent recruitment, while 30% horizontal reservation was implemented for women, ensuring their b participation. This also affected the unemployment rate of the state, which is now lower than the national average.

Dhami said that in the last 4 years, Uttarakhand has made historic progress through a better balance of connectivity, ecology, and economy. Many new records have been set in road, rail, and ropeway projects, which have given a huge boost to tourism, trade, and employment. He said that to encourage industrial investment, the government has signed MoUs worth 3.5 lakh crore rupees, out of which projects worth 1 lakh crore rupees have been launched.

Efforts towards Religious Tourism and Local Employment

The Chief Minister said that religious tourism is continuously increasing in Uttarakhand. The record-breaking number of devotees visiting the Char Dham Yatra and Kanwar Yatra has provided great support to the local economy. Along with this, direct benefits have been given to the general public of the state through the Home Stay scheme, farmer welfare, expansion of sports facilities, welfare of soldiers, and scholarship schemes.

Dhami said, "We have not only worked to preserve the culture of Devbhoomi, but have also made continuous efforts to make the youth and farmers self-reliant." Chief Minister Dhami clarified from the stage of Vikas Sankalp Parv that Uttarakhand will have an important role in the goal of a developed India 2047. He said, "In the coming years, Uttarakhand is ready to create new milestones in the direction of progress and advancement. Every step of ours will be dedicated to the trust and aspirations of the people."
